Abstract

A memory alloy vertebral body bracket is made of a shape memory alloy material and comprises a front end, a rear end and a main body, wherein the main body is provided with central support sheets which can be combined to form rectangle shape and up and down corresponds, two sides of the central support sheets are provided with arc-shaped side sheets, two ends of the central support sheets and the side sheets are folded and sleeved in a front end found pipe and a rear end round pipe which are respectively provided with an open pore, and the combined cross section of the two central support sheets is approximately rectangular. The memory alloy vertebral body bracket is integrally made of memory alloy planking with temperature memory function, can be expanded to an approximate cuboid cavity in the vertebral body, and has quite small configuration, thereby being convenient for realizing minimally invasive surgery, moreover, the cross section is designed in rectangle shape, thus the resetting stability after the memory alloy vertebral body bracket is implanted can be effectively resolved. When being implanted in a diseased vertebra, the memory alloy vertebral body bracket can produce restoring force with the help of body temperature, lead the collapsing vertebral body to recover to a setting height, and have sufficient supporting force to keep the recovering height of the vertebral body for a long time, thereby achieving the effect of curing vertebral body collapse.

Background technology
Spinal fracture can be caused by multiple factor.It can be divided into physics responsible (violence traumatic fracture), age physiologic factor (osteoporosis), biological factor histological type such as (antibacterial inflammation, abscess) according to the cause of disease.The spinal fracture treatment is divided into expectant treatment and operative treatment, and operative treatment mainly is open internal fixation treatment at present, causes surgical wound big, and convalescent period is long, and the patient stands more misery; The Kyphon balloons technique of Chu Xianing became the perfect Minimally Invasive Surgery method of spinal treatments in recent years, had shortened the operation healing stage greatly, and had effectively reduced operation risk.Employed packing material but another kind of risk also appearred thus,---the risk that bone cement is revealed.The Chinese utility model patent " the expansible orthopedic repositor ZL 20082006206.5 of vertebral body " of using and giving birth to has been eliminated this risk, because limitation of design, instability after its circular cross-section structure causes implanting and strength inequality can not be with better effects of the expansible orthopedic repositor performance of this vertebral body.
The utility model content
This utility model purpose provides and a kind ofly can form approximate cuboid cavity at the vertebral body intramedullary expansion, and profile is small, is convenient to realize Minimally Invasive Surgery, and Cross section Design is rectangle, can effectively solve a kind of memorial alloy vertebral body support of the stability when resetting after the implantation
The purpose of this utility model is achieved through the following technical solutions:
A kind of memorial alloy vertebral body support is made by shape memory alloy material, comprises front end, rear end and main body, and main body is provided with two and combines and be rectangular corresponding center support sheet up and down, and the both sides of center support sheet are provided with arcual lateral plate; The two ends of center support sheet and lateral plate are drawn in and are sleeved in front end pipe and the rear end pipe, are respectively equipped with perforate on front end pipe, the rear end pipe.
The cross section of described two center support sheets combination is approximate rectangular.
The stage casing external diameter of described center support sheet is less than the external diameter of lateral plate.
The length of described front end pipe and rear end pipe is 2mm~3mm, and diameter is 3mm~4mm.
Described lateral plate is 4, and is relative in twos up and down.
This utility model is formed by the memorial alloy sheet material integral production with temperature memory function, can form approximate cuboid cavity at the vertebral body intramedullary expansion, profile is small, is convenient to realize Minimally Invasive Surgery, and Cross section Design is a rectangle, can effectively solve the stability when resetting after the implantation.It is implanted in the trouble vertebra, produce restoring force by body temperature, the vertebral body that will subside returns to the height of setting, and has enough support forces, and long-term the maintenance recovered vertebral height, reaches the effect for the treatment of collapse of vertebra.
Manufactured materials of the present utility model is selected the memory alloy material with excellent biological compatibility for use, as Ti-Ni marmem, and safe in vivo, nontoxic, nothing rejection.
